Neurologists in American Fork

American Fork, Utah, is home to a growing network of neurologists dedicated to providing comprehensive neurological care. Situated in the heart of Utah County, this vibrant city boasts a rich blend of community support and advanced healthcare facilities, making it an ideal location for those seeking specialized neurological services.

Local hospitals, such as American Fork Hospital, offer state-of-the-art neurological departments equipped with cutting-edge technology. These facilities are adept at diagnosing and treating a wide range of neurological disorders, including epilepsy, migraines, and multiple sclerosis. Additionally, nearby neurological centers provide focused care, ensuring patients have access to necessary treatments and clinical trials.

American Fork is part of a larger medical district that encompasses several healthcare facilities, enhancing the collaborative approach to patient care. The trend toward integrating telemedicine within neurological treatment has gained traction here, allowing patients to consult with specialists conveniently from home. This innovation is particularly beneficial for those managing chronic conditions.

As the demand for neurological care continues to rise, American Fork’s commitment to advanced treatment options and patient-centered care positions it as a leading destination for neurological health in Utah.

What types of neurological conditions do neurologists treat?

Common neurological conditions treated:

  • Headaches and migraines
  • Epilepsy and seizures
  • Multiple sclerosis
  • Parkinson's disease
  • Neuropathy and nerve disorders
